Germany, Imperial. A 1914 Iron Cross I Class With Document To Leutnant Adam Gotz Auction Archive The group was also chargedA 1914 Iron Cross I Class, (Eisernes Kreuz 1914 I. Klasse). Reinstituted 5 August 1914. (1914 1918 issue). Constructed of silver, consisting of a Cross Patte with a blackened core within a ribbed silver frame, the obverse with a central initial W, the six oclock arm with a reinstitution date of 1914, the twelve oclock arm with a royal crown, the reverse is plain and bears a vertical pinback and round wire catch, unmarked, measuring 43. 55 mm (w) x 42.
